We are now looking for a Supply planner to join our Supply Chain team in either Copenhagen, Utrecht or Brussels. You will play a key role in matching supply with demand, ensuring the right stock at the right time, while maintaining a healthy stock level. Furthermore, you will focus on continuous improvements of our Supply chain KPIs in close co-operation with the rest of the supply chain team.
Responsibilities
- Identify service issues and risks by monitoring out-of-stock situations and liaise with Global Supply teams or Procurement to resolve or mitigate them
- Ensure customer orders are fulfilled with minimal disruption by working closely with customer service and sales teams
- Monitor slow moving-, obsolete- and aging stocks and propose improvement actions
- Propose and implement actions to improve the Portfolio health
- Plan and optimize third-party supply of finished goods with a focus on service, cost, and cash
- Contribute to the continuous improvement of the supply process, procedures, and internal routines
